Steve Kornell’s campaign contributions swell to more than $40,000

in The Bay and the 'Burg/Top Headlines by

St. Pete City Council member Steve Kornell continues to trounce his opposition in campaign finance activity. Kornell has raised more than $42,000 so far after bringing in $5,662 between August 17 and September 13. Kornell’s opponent, Phillip Garrett, raised $800 during the latest reporting period marking his first contributions to date. Garrett pulled in another $231.75 of in-kind contributions from himself. Steve Kornell trounces opponent in campaign contributions

in The Bay and the 'Burg by

St. Petersburg City Council member Steve Kornell may have been slightly disappointed when he drew a last-minute challenger for re-election in District 5, but based on the latest campaign finance reports, his opposition isn’t necessarily formidable. Kornell has raised more than $33,000 as of the end of June compared to Philip Garrett’s $185.
